Output 31f589165ef998b25c72bb99f0f7ebd2d4a431c2c4885d55942e5c8204c80800:22

value
150044
script pubkey
OP_0 OP_PUSHBYTES_20 f333713c17ebae8bf62d26f7ba8bbe9157094c7c
address
bc1q7vehz0qhawhgha3dymmm4za7j9tsjnruw24ah2
transaction
31f589165ef998b25c72bb99f0f7ebd2d4a431c2c4885d55942e5c8204c80800